For inspectors performing Non-destructive Testing (NDT), it is crucial to have a level of training that meets industry standards. This training ensures that inspectors are familiar with the various NDT methods, techniques, and equipment used to evaluate material properties and integrity without causing damage. Proper training equips inspectors with the necessary skills to interpret results accurately and make informed decisions regarding the safety and reliability of the materials or components being tested. It also helps ensure compliance with regulatory requirements and industry best practices, as NDT is often used in critical applications such as aerospace, manufacturing, and construction.
